Bonjour,
Pour placer le contexte et mon niveau, je suis prof de math et je tente un BTS SIO SISR par le CNED
En parallèle, comme "linux forever" j'étudie des solutions linux.
Et là je suis un peu (complètement) perdu ...
J'arrive à faire un partage simple,
(entre deux VM virtualbox sous débian 12 avant de me créer mon serveur de fichier en réel pour avoir accès depuis mes trois autres ordi de la maison ) à savoir :
toto sur client accède à dossier toto sur serveur
titi sur client arrives à dossier titi sur serveur
avec :
création des dossiers d'export :
# mkdir /export nobody:nogroup drwxrwxrwx
# mkdir /export/toto toto :toto drwx------
# mkdir /export/titi titi :titi drwx------
/etc/fstab côté serveur :
/home/toto /export/toto none bind 0 0
/home/titi /export/titi none bind 0 0
/etc/exports côté serveur
/export 192,168,1,13/24(rw,fsid=0,no_subtree_check,sync)
/export/toto 192.168.1.0/24(rw,no_subtree_check,sync)
/export/toto 192.168.1.0/24(rw,no_subtree_check,sync)
Bon, hormis que quand le client toto crée un fichier, le groupe toto à le droit de lecture malgré # mkdir /export/toto toto :toto drwx------
Cela fonctionne.
Mon problème est que je n'arrives pas à faire fonctionner correctement un dossier partagé ...
il fonctionne mais lorsque j'y crée un fichier côté client toto il ne se crée qu'avec les droits de lecture pour le client titi sur le serveur.
Si je change les permissions sur le client elles se mettent à jour sur le serveur mais j'aurais bien aimé que cela se fasse à la création.
J'ai tout exploré, crée un groupe partage (toto et titi étaient dans le groupe partage), lu et relu les MAN, je suis allé voir du côté des doc RedHat et Oracle, j'ai même demandé à bard.
Et dans mes recherches internet, je ne trouve quasiment rien sur des dossiers partagés entre plusieurs clients avec NFS.
Et je ne comprend pas grand chose à anonuid et anongid, pourtant il me semble que la solution devrait être par là ...
Je n'ai pas vraiment l'utilité de ce dossier partage, mon but est de créer des groupes comme en entreprise :
groupe compta accède au dossier compta, groupe secrétariat accède au dossier secrétariat etc ...
Est ce que je suis à côté de la plaque ? est ce que NFS n'est pas fait pour ça ? Et dans ce cas, doit on obligatoirement passer par des VLAN (comment faisaient ils avant les VLAN?) ou existe t il une autre solution ?
Oui je sais, je met parfois la charrue avant les bœufs et essaie de faire des choses qui ne sont pas encore à mon niveau...
PS : Je ne cherche pas à monopoliser votre temps et je ne demande pas d’être guidé pas à pas, mais plutôt des liens vers de la doc et des conseils.
Enfin si : une explication de l'utilité de anonuid= 1005 et anongid=1005 (1005 en exemple si toto 1001 et titi 1002) me serait bien utile ...
Merci :-)
Dernière modification par thierry_84 (30-05-2024 15:42:15)